Apple recently hired four veteran television executives to join its quickly growing video content team, with the new recruits tasked to head up original programming initiatives including documentary series.
Apple is considering moving into the Hollywood studio famous for films such as The Matrix and Gone With The Wind as it strives to become a major player in TV and film.
Former WGN America president Matt Cherniss has joined the tech giant and will serve as a chief lieutenant to new co-heads of video programming Jamie Erlicht and Zack Van Amburg.
